Output 8cb027a2edfaf6ce7e6b3356364bb2c25d794c73ea2052942e301fd0a6b7c000:0

value
23216
script pubkey
OP_0 OP_PUSHBYTES_20 99682684aa3f82257726e3e55eaa816846b958e5
address
bc1qn95zdp9287pz2aexu0j4a25pdprtjk899gtr2w
transaction
8cb027a2edfaf6ce7e6b3356364bb2c25d794c73ea2052942e301fd0a6b7c000
confirmations
59634
spent
true